当前位置:首页 > imtoken官方苹果下载 > 正文

IM钱包测试问题解析与应对

IM钱包测试过程中会出现诸多问题,需进行深入解析并有效应对,测试中可能遇到功能方面的漏洞,如转账异常、交易记录显示错误等;也有安全隐患,像私钥泄露风险,针对这些问题,要先精准定位问题根源,通过详细日志分析和模拟测试来排查,对于功能问题,及时修复代码;针对安全问题,加强加密技术和权限管理,通过全面解析测试问题并采取对应措施,可提升IM钱包的稳定性、安全性和用户体验,保障其在市场中的良好运行。

在当今数字化金融蓬勃发展、虚拟资产日益普及的时代,数字钱包的安全性与稳定性显得尤为关键,IM钱包作为一款备受欢迎的加密货币钱包应用,凭借其便捷的数字资产存储和交易服务,赢得了众多用户的青睐,在实际使用过程中,测试环节所暴露出的各类问题却不容小觑,这些问题不仅与用户的资产安全紧密相连,还在很大程度上影响着钱包的使用体验以及市场竞争力,本文将全面且深入地探讨IM钱包测试中常见的问题,并针对性地提出相应的应对策略。

IM钱包测试问题的分类

  1. 功能测试问题
    • 交易功能异常:在进行加密货币交易时,可能会遭遇交易失败、交易延迟或者交易金额显示错误等状况,用户发起一笔转账交易后,系统虽显示交易成功,但实际接收方却并未收到相应的资产,这极有可能是由于网络拥堵、钱包与区块链节点通信故障或者智能合约执行异常等原因所导致的。
    • 资产显示错误:钱包界面可能会出现资产余额显示不准确的情况,即显示的加密货币数量与实际持有数量不符,这或许是因为钱包在同步区块链数据时出现错误,又或者是在处理不同加密货币的单位换算时出现了偏差。
    • 账户管理问题:用户在进行账户创建、登录、找回密码等操作时,可能会遇到各种各样的问题,比如新用户注册时提示注册失败,或者老用户登录时无法验证身份,这可能是由于服务器压力过大、数据库异常或者用户输入信息格式不正确等原因造成的。
  2. 安全测试问题
    • 密码安全漏洞:密码是保护用户资产安全的一道重要防线,然而IM钱包可能存在密码强度要求不足、密码存储方式不安全等问题,密码可以设置得过于简单,容易被破解;或者密码在传输和存储过程中没有进行充分的加密处理,从而导致用户密码信息泄露。
    • 网络安全威胁:随着网络攻击手段的不断升级,IM钱包面临着诸如DDoS攻击、中间人攻击等严峻的安全威胁,DDoS攻击会导致钱包服务器无法正常响应,严重影响用户的正常使用;中间人攻击则可能窃取用户的交易信息和私钥,进而导致用户资产被盗。
    • 私钥管理风险:私钥是用户拥有和控制数字资产的核心所在,如果私钥丢失或被盗,用户将无法访问自己的资产,IM钱包在私钥生成、存储和备份过程中可能存在安全隐患,例如私钥以明文形式存储在本地设备中,或者备份文件没有进行有效的加密保护。
  3. 兼容性测试问题
    • 操作系统兼容性:IM钱包需要在不同的操作系统上运行,如iOS和Android,由于不同操作系统的架构和特性存在差异,钱包可能会在某些操作系统版本上出现兼容性问题,在某些较旧的iOS版本上,钱包应用可能会出现闪退、界面显示异常等问题。
    • 设备兼容性:除了操作系统,IM钱包还需要兼容不同品牌和型号的移动设备,有些设备可能存在硬件性能不足、屏幕分辨率不匹配等问题,从而导致钱包应用在这些设备上运行不稳定或无法正常使用。

IM钱包测试问题的影响

  1. 对用户的影响
    • 资产安全受损:安全测试问题如密码安全漏洞、私钥管理风险等,极有可能导致用户的数字资产被盗取,给用户带来巨大的经济损失。
    • 使用体验不佳:功能测试和兼容性测试问题会严重影响用户的正常使用,交易功能异常会导致用户无法及时完成交易,操作系统和设备兼容性问题会使钱包应用出现闪退、卡顿等现象,大大降低了用户的使用体验。
  2. 对钱包开发者的影响
    • 声誉受损:如果IM钱包频繁出现测试问题,会极大地影响用户对钱包的信任度,损害钱包的品牌声誉,进而导致用户流失。
    • 增加开发成本:为了解决测试中发现的问题,开发者需要投入更多的时间和精力进行修复和优化,这无疑增加了开发成本。

应对IM钱包测试问题的策略

  1. 加强功能测试
    • 模拟真实交易场景:在测试过程中,要尽可能模拟各种真实的交易场景,包括不同加密货币的交易、不同金额的交易等,以此确保交易功能的稳定性和准确性。
    • 数据同步测试:定期进行数据同步测试,保证钱包与区块链节点的数据一致性,避免出现资产显示错误等问题。
    • 用户操作流程测试:对账户创建、登录、找回密码等用户操作流程进行详细测试,优化用户界面和交互设计,提高用户操作的便捷性和成功率。
  2. 强化安全测试
    • 密码安全加固:提高密码强度要求,采用复杂的密码策略,如要求密码包含字母、数字和特殊字符,并且设置密码长度下限,对密码在传输和存储过程中进行高强度加密处理。
    • 网络安全防护:采用先进的网络安全技术,如防火墙、入侵检测系统等,有效抵御DDoS攻击、中间人攻击等网络安全威胁,定期进行网络安全漏洞扫描和修复,确保钱包服务器的安全性。
    • 私钥安全管理:采用多重加密技术对私钥进行存储和备份,如使用硬件钱包或加密存储设备,为用户提供详细的私钥备份和恢复指导,确保用户能够正确管理自己的私钥。
  3. 优化兼容性测试
    • 多版本操作系统测试:在不同版本的iOS和Android操作系统上对IM钱包进行全面测试,及时发现并解决兼容性问题,与操作系统厂商保持密切沟通,获取最新的系统信息和开发支持。
    • 多设备测试:选择市场上主流的移动设备进行测试,包括不同品牌、型号和屏幕分辨率的设备,确保钱包应用在各种设备上都能正常运行。

IM钱包作为数字资产管理的重要工具,其测试问题直接关系到用户的资产安全和使用体验,通过对功能、安全和兼容性等方面测试问题的深入剖析,我们能够清晰地看到这些问题所带来的负面影响,通过采取加强功能测试、强化安全测试和优化兼容性测试等策略,我们可以有效地解决这些问题,提高IM钱包的质量和稳定性,为用户提供更加安全、便捷的数字资产存储和交易服务,在未来,随着数字资产市场的持续发展,IM钱包需要不断进行测试和优化,以适应市场的变化和用户的需求。

相关文章:

文章已关闭评论!